Transaction 0507717ce1152526d63ea33b91bd344ba7a33877b3df9b7cb56de4809aa05be9

2 Input
2 Outputs
  • 0507717ce1152526d63ea33b91bd344ba7a33877b3df9b7cb56de4809aa05be9:0
  • value  236222
    address  33zQTJcWM9pCqKnwii8u6eatKbV7PgMYx9
  • 0507717ce1152526d63ea33b91bd344ba7a33877b3df9b7cb56de4809aa05be9:1
  • value  2867
    address  3QcyDZibYQ5AuoNBy6ocPE43uhm7yrdhn5